This way, Google Analytics bridged the gap between quantitative and qualitative data to a great extent.<\/p>\n\n\n<h3 class=\"js-cro-guide-subheading gtm_heading \" data-level=\"level2\" data-menu=\"Google Analytics heatmap extension on Chrome\" id=\"google-analytics-heatmap-extension-on-chrome\" data-menu-id=\"google-analytics-heatmap-extension-on-chrome\" style=\"text-align:left\"><strong>Google Analytics heatmap<\/strong> extension on Chrome<\/h3>\n\n\n<p>When it was first introduced, the In-Page Analytics feature looked like this on the Google Analytics dashboard:<\/p>\n\n\n<div class=\"wp-block-image\">\n<figure class=\"aligncenter size-full\"><img lo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" width=\"504\" height=\"332\" src=\"https:\/\/static.wingify.com\/gcp\/uploads\/sites\/3\/2020\/01\/In-page-Analytics.png\" alt=\"screenshot of the In-Page Analytics within Google Analytics \" class=\"wp-image-49099\" srcset=\"https:\/\/static.wingify.com\/gcp\/uploads\/sites\/3\/2020\/01\/In-page-Analytics.png 504w, https:\/\/static.wingify.com\/gcp\/uploads\/sites\/3\/2020\/01\/In-page-Analytics.png?tr=w-375 375w\" sizes=\"(max-width: 504px) 100vw, 504px\" \/><figcaption class=\"wp-element-caption\">Image source:<a href=\"https:\/\/www.youtube.com\/watch?v=Nl8GW3M_2h0&amp;t=46s\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noreferrer noopener\"> Google Analytics Youtube<\/a><\/figcaption><\/figure>\n<\/div>\n\n\n<p>The heatmap generated using this feature showed user clicks on links on a page in percentages (aka a click map).<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>The only prerequisite for this was that you must be logged into your website\u2019s Google analytics account, and then you can configure your Google Analytics settings and view data on your web pages as you navigate through them.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>However, Google Analytics soon removed this from In-Page Analytics and introduced a Page Analytics Chrome Extension for the same. Once you install the extension, you can view click data in the form of click maps. The video (GIF) below elucidates how this extension works and adds a heatmap to the website (click map):<\/p>\n\n\n<div class=\"wp-block-image\">\n<figure class=\"aligncenter size-full\"><img lo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" width=\"720\" height=\"418\" src=\"https:\/\/static.wingify.com\/gcp\/uploads\/sites\/3\/2020\/01\/Google-Extension-Ps-Export-R6.gif\" alt=\"how to use Page Analytics Chrome Extension from Google\" class=\"wp-image-49101\" \/><\/figure>\n<\/div>\n\n\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">The Page Analytics extension once turned on for a page, gives an overview of different metrics. The default metrics\u2014page views, unique page views, average time on page, bounce rate, exit percentage, and real-time page visitors\u2014are present when the extension turns on. However, you can always replace them with the metrics you want to see on the page.<\/span><\/p>\n\n\n<div class=\"wp-block-image\">\n<figure class=\"aligncenter size-full\"><img lo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" width=\"703\" height=\"100\" src=\"https:\/\/static.wingify.com\/gcp\/uploads\/sites\/3\/2020\/01\/Page-Analytics-Reporting-Board.png\" alt=\"a screenshot of the metrics displayed by Google Analytics\" class=\"wp-image-49102\" srcset=\"https:\/\/static.wingify.com\/gcp\/uploads\/sites\/3\/2020\/01\/Page-Analytics-Reporting-Board.png 703w, https:\/\/static.wingify.com\/gcp\/uploads\/sites\/3\/2020\/01\/Page-Analytics-Reporting-Board.png?tr=w-640 640w, https:\/\/static.wingify.com\/gcp\/uploads\/sites\/3\/2020\/01\/Page-Analytics-Reporting-Board.png?tr=w-375 375w\" sizes=\"(max-width: 703px) 100vw, 703px\" \/><figcaption class=\"wp-element-caption\">Image source: <a href=\"https:\/\/support.google.com\/analytics\/answer\/6047802?hl=en\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noreferrer noopener\">Google<\/a><\/figcaption><\/figure>\n<\/div>\n\n\n<p>More importantly, it gives you the option to change the segment whose data you want to see on the page itself.&nbsp;<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>Here\u2019s how the extension on Page Analytics by Google works and how you can configure the data displayed in the above-shown reporting tab:<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p><strong>1. Set up your Google Analytics account:<\/strong> The only condition that needs to be met for using the Page Analytics extension is to have a GA account set up for the website\/URL on which you want to use the plug-in. Once you have an account set up, you can download the <a href=\"https:\/\/chrome.google.com\/webstore\/detail\/page-analytics-by-google\/fnbdnhhicmebfgdgglcdacdapkcihcoh?hl=en\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noreferrer noopener\">Page Analytics extension<\/a>, and your GA account will supply it with all the captured and configured data like segment, geography, and so on.&nbsp;<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p><strong>2. Segment visitors: <\/strong>Google Analytics comes with built-in segments on top of which you can create custom segments based on the target audience. These segments are then automatically fed into the extension\u2019s segment drop-down so you can easily change them on the page while you are browsing through it.&nbsp;<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">&nbsp;<\/span><\/p>\n\n\n<div class=\"wp-block-image\">\n<figure class=\"aligncenter size-full\"><img lo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" width=\"383\" height=\"557\" src=\"https:\/\/static.wingify.com\/gcp\/uploads\/sites\/3\/2020\/01\/Segments-Drop-down-on-Page-Analytics-Extension.png\" alt=\"a screenshot for all the different visitor segments within Google Analytics\" class=\"wp-image-49103\" srcset=\"https:\/\/static.wingify.com\/gcp\/uploads\/sites\/3\/2020\/01\/Segments-Drop-down-on-Page-Analytics-Extension.png 383w, https:\/\/static.wingify.com\/gcp\/uploads\/sites\/3\/2020\/01\/Segments-Drop-down-on-Page-Analytics-Extension.png?tr=w-375 375w\" sizes=\"(max-width: 383px) 100vw, 383px\" \/><figcaption class=\"wp-element-caption\">Image source: <a href=\"https:\/\/support.google.com\/analytics\/answer\/6047802?hl=en#zippy=%2Cin-this-article\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noreferrer noopener\">Analytics Help<\/a><br><\/figcaption><\/figure>\n<\/div>\n\n\n<p>You can add up to 4 segments, and for each segment, Page Analytics displays an individual reporting tab.&nbsp;<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ading has-text-align-center\"><em><a href=\"https:\/\/vwo.com\/website-heatmap\/#guide-download\"><span style=\"text-decoration: underline\">Download Free: Website Heatmap Guide<\/span><\/a><\/em><\/h3>\n\n\n\n<p><strong>3. Modify configurations:<\/strong> If you look at the extension\u2019s reporting dashboard above, you will see that it displays data on metrics like page views, unique page views, average time on page, bounce rate, and so on. For each one of these, there is a drop-down from where you can choose the metric you want to track.<\/p>\n\n\n<div class=\"wp-block-image\">\n<figure class=\"aligncenter size-full\"><img lo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" width=\"512\" height=\"291\" src=\"https:\/\/static.wingify.com\/gcp\/uploads\/sites\/3\/2021\/09\/unnamed-8-4.png\" alt=\"pageviews on each page\" class=\"wp-image-60614\" srcset=\"https:\/\/static.wingify.com\/gcp\/uploads\/sites\/3\/2021\/09\/unnamed-8-4.png 512w, https:\/\/static.wingify.com\/gcp\/uploads\/sites\/3\/2021\/09\/unnamed-8-4.png?tr=w-375 375w\" sizes=\"(max-width: 512px) 100vw, 512px\" \/><figcaption class=\"wp-element-caption\">Image source: <a href=\"https:\/\/www.semrush.com\/blog\/pageviews\/\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noreferrer noopener\">Semrush Blog<\/a><br><\/figcaption><\/figure>\n<\/div>\n\n\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Once you configure these elements, you will be able to see some numbers reflected against each of them. Now, the best part about this particular extension is its versatility and how much room it gives for you to configure the settings on the page itself. You can select if you want to see data on all website visitors or real-time visitors, or you can modify the date range, add a date range for the data to be compared, customize the clicks threshold, and more.<\/span><\/p>\n\n\n<div class=\"wp-block-image\">\n<figure class=\"aligncenter size-full\"><img lo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" width=\"478\" height=\"221\" src=\"https:\/\/static.wingify.com\/gcp\/uploads\/sites\/3\/2021\/09\/unnamed-9-1.png\" alt=\"date config on google analytics\" class=\"wp-image-60616\" srcset=\"https:\/\/static.wingify.com\/gcp\/uploads\/sites\/3\/2021\/09\/unnamed-9-1.png 478w, https:\/\/static.wingify.com\/gcp\/uploads\/sites\/3\/2021\/09\/unnamed-9-1.png?tr=w-375 375w\" sizes=\"(max-width: 478px) 100vw, 478px\" \/><figcaption class=\"wp-element-caption\">Image source: <a href=\"https:\/\/support.google.com\/analytics\/answer\/6047802?hl=en#zippy=%2Cin-this-article\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noreferrer noopener\">Analytics Help<\/a><\/figcaption><\/figure>\n<\/div>\n\n\n<p>With the configurations being taken care of, the Page Analytics extension allows a <a href=\"https:\/\/vwo.com\/blog\/google-analytics-metrics-for-cro\/\">Google Analytics<\/a> heat mapping in real-time that visualizes click data on the web pages. You can either choose to <a href=\"https:\/\/vwo.com\/blog\/heatmap-colors\/\">simply see the data through colors<\/a> or a small bubble displaying percentages, or both.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<figure class=\"wp-block-image size-full\"><img lo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" width=\"560\" height=\"106\" src=\"https:\/\/static.wingify.com\/gcp\/uploads\/sites\/3\/2020\/01\/Heatmap-visualizing-options.png\" alt=\"screenshot of the configuration options available for heatmaps within Page Analytics Chrome Extension\" class=\"wp-image-49107\" srcset=\"https:\/\/static.wingify.com\/gcp\/uploads\/sites\/3\/2020\/01\/Heatmap-visualizing-options.png 560w, https:\/\/static.wingify.com\/gcp\/uploads\/sites\/3\/2020\/01\/Heatmap-visualizing-options.png?tr=w-375 375w\" sizes=\"(max-width: 560px) 100vw, 560px\" \/><figcaption class=\"wp-element-caption\">Image source: <a href=\"https:\/\/support.google.com\/analytics\/answer\/6047802?hl=en#zippy=%2Cin-this-article\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noreferrer noopener\">Analytics Help<\/a><br><\/figcaption><\/figure>\n\n\n\n<p><strong>4. Analyze the plotted heatmap:<\/strong> Using the two visualization types mentioned above, alongside diving deep into Google Analytics data, you can discover trends in user behavior on your pages, their click pattern on links and come up with data-backed solutions to fix user experience compromising elements.&nbsp;<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>However, even after offering so much, the Page Analytics extension by Google Analytics has one significant flaw: it only creates click maps, and that too for the links on the web pages alone. For instance, look at the heatmap they created using Google Analytics data to identify when visitors are landing on the website organically to pinpoint the best time to push content pieces live and when to promote them:&nbsp;<\/span><\/p>\n\n\n<div class=\"wp-block-image\">\n<figure class=\"aligncenter size-full\"><img lo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" width=\"681\" height=\"900\" src=\"https:\/\/static.wingify.com\/gcp\/uploads\/sites\/3\/2020\/01\/Seer-Interactive-heatmap.png\" alt=\"screenshot of the Google Analytics powered Heatmap spreadsheet created by Seer Interactive\" class=\"wp-image-49108\" srcset=\"https:\/\/static.wingify.com\/gcp\/uploads\/sites\/3\/2020\/01\/Seer-Interactive-heatmap.png 681w, https:\/\/static.wingify.com\/gcp\/uploads\/sites\/3\/2020\/01\/Seer-Interactive-heatmap.png?tr=w-640 640w, https:\/\/static.wingify.com\/gcp\/uploads\/sites\/3\/2020\/01\/Seer-Interactive-heatmap.png?tr=w-375 375w\" sizes=\"(max-width: 681px) 100vw, 681px\" \/><figcaption class=\"wp-element-caption\">Image source: <a href=\"https:\/\/www.seerinteractive.com\/blog\/google-analytics-heatmap\/\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noreferrer noopener\">Seer<\/a><br><\/figcaption><\/figure>\n<\/div>\n\n\n<p>To get started, you can refer to Seer Interactive\u2019s Google Analytics heat map sheet and see how they help their clients by leveraging the power of Google Analytics.&nbsp;<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>Now that both the questions about Google Analytics heat map have been addressed, put on your analytics glasses and see for yourself how it can help you collect and visualize data in a way that was not possible before when Google Analytics offered only numerical information on how visitors interacted with your website.<\/p>\n\n\n<h2 class=\"js-cro-guide-subheading gtm_heading \" data-level=\"level1\" data-menu=\"How to view Google Tag Manager data in GA4\" id=\"how-to-view-google-tag-manager-data-in-ga4\" data-menu-id=\"how-to-view-google-tag-manager-data-in-ga4\" style=\"text-align:left\"><strong>How to view Google Tag Manager data in GA4<\/strong><\/h2>\n\n\n<p>With Google Tag Manager, you can set up, maintain, and manage all your GA4 events in one place. You can send data from Google Tag Manager to GA4 with the help of two tags:&nbsp;&nbsp;<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p><strong>Google tag<\/strong> &#8211; This tag enables the transfer of data from your website to Google Analytics and any other destinations.&nbsp;<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p><strong>Google Analytics: GA4 Event<\/strong> &#8211; This tag enables you to set up events on your website without writing code. Data from these events can be viewed in your GA4 reports.&nbsp;<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p><strong>Step 1: <\/strong>Create a GA4 account and set up Google Tag Manager.&nbsp;<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p><strong>Step 2:<\/strong> Create a Google tag in your GTM account, set up a trigger to load the tag, and verify it works as intended.&nbsp;<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p><strong>Step 3:<\/strong> Next, you must configure a Google Analytics: GA4 Event tag and create a trigger that specifies when the event should be sent.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p><strong>Step 4:<\/strong> Now, you can view your events and the corresponding parameters by using the Realtime and DebugView reports. These two GA4 reports present the events that users trigger on your website as they are triggered.<\/p>\n\n\n<h2 class=\"js-cro-guide-subheading gtm_heading \" data-level=\"level1\" data-menu=\"Integrating your GTM account with VWO\" id=\"integrating-your-gtm-account-with-vwo\" data-menu-id=\"integrating-your-gtm-account-with-vwo\" style=\"text-align:left\"><strong>Integrating your GTM account with VWO<\/strong><\/h2>\n\n\n<p>The <a href=\"https:\/\/help.vwo.com\/hc\/en-us\/articles\/15595250852761-Integrating-VWO-With-Google-Tag-Manager-GTM\">VWO &lt;&gt; GTM integration<\/a> enables easier integration of certain third-party applications with your VWO account.
